The first "Cherry Express" with Chilean cherries has arrived in Hong Kong
The vessel set sail 21 days ago from the Port of Valparaíso in Chile on a direct route to China with a cargo of 900,000 boxes of Chilean cherries, equivalent to 4,500 tons of fruit. The first container was opened at the Guangzhou market.

Growers "overwhelmingly" support Zespri's northern hemisphere expansion
Growers approved the allocation of up to 420 additional hectares of Zespri™ SunGold™ Kiwifruit per year over six years across Italy, France, Japan, South Korea, and Greece.

Bananas: $250 million in cocaine headed to Europe seized in Dominican Republic
Authorities said the drug was hidden in 320 bags, with an estimated value of $250 million, and the shipment had arrived from Guatemala.

U.S. avocado imports up
Mexico supplied 97% of the U.S. market, while Colombia contributed 2% and Chile and the Dominican Republic less than 1%.

Mercosur and the European Union sign trade agreement
During the LXV Summit of Presidents of the Member States of Mercosur and Associated States held in Montevideo, Uruguay, The European Union and Mercosur countries signed a trade agreement after 25 years of negotiations between the two blocks.
